Running shoes vs pickleball shoes: Does it really matter?
Read MoreWhen many players first step onto the pickleball court, they do so in whatever athletic shoes they already own, often running shoes.
Although running shoes may seem fine, they simply aren’t designed for the quick, side-to-side action that pickleball demands. Without proper lateral support, you risk instability, discomfort, and even injury. Plus, the gritty surface of pickleball courts can wear down running shoe soles surprisingly fast, leaving you with damaged footwear and less traction.
